This is the World-64 version of the EverDrive64 X7. This comes with the PCB installed into a region free shell color of your choice with a World-64 label.

Ever dream of having your whole library of Nintendo 64 games in a single cartridge? The EverDrive64 X7 allows you to load your personally backed-up games from a microSD card, put the SD card into the EverDrive64 X7, put the EverDrive64 X7 into a Nintendo 64 and have your list of games at your finger tips. Features

  • Supports both PAL and NTSC systems.
  • UltraCIC III with region auto detection.
  • Save without reset support. Games will be saves without resetting the system. (X7 only)
  • RTC support. (X7 only)
  • Micro SD cards are supported.
  • Fast loading. Speed up to 23 Mbyte/s.
  • Supports NES (*.nes) ROM format via built-in emulator.
  • Gamepak saves support (SRAM, SRAM128Kbyte, EEPROM16k, EEPROM4k, FlashRam)
  • GameShark cheats.
  • IPS/APS patches.
  • USB port for development. (X7 only)

FLASH CART / ODE DISCLAIMER

A) PIRACY – Stone Age Gamer Retroworks, Inc. ("Stone Age Gamer") does not support or condone piracy. Flash carts, ODEs (optical drive emulators), and similar devices Stone Age Gamer sells and supports are intended to be used only for the following purposes: development, playing games licensed by Stone Age Gamer for use with the product, and/or playing currently owned personally backed-up games and media where it is legal to do so. Stone Age Gamer does not offer support for any other use of this product.

B) PERSONAL BACK-UPS – In many territories it is legal to make back-ups for personal use and/or archival purposes, however it may not be legal in all territories. Please learn the national and local laws regarding this subject before making back-ups for personal use. Please note, in most territories "Personal Back-up" means exactly that; back-ups you made yourself of games you currently own. This often does not include back-ups obtained via other methods (i.e. downloading), even if it is a game you physically own.

C) DAMAGE – Neither Stone Age Gamer or the manufacturer is responsible for any damage of property this product may cause. This is a new product intended to be used on electronic hardware that exceeds two decades in age and Stone Age Gamer can’t guarantee the condition of such hardware. USE AT YOUR OWN RISK.

D) MODIFICATION & USE – Any unauthorized modification and/or non-intended use of this or any other flash cart product sold by Stone Age Gamer shall void both manufacturer and retailer warranties of that product.

E) CLONE / MODIFIED CONSOLES – Flash carts / ODEs were developed and intended to be used on un-modified original hardware using original hardware accessories. Stone Age Gamer does not guarantee flash cart / ODE operation on clone consoles or modified consoles. Flash carts / ODEs may operate on some clone consoles or modified consoles. However, due to power consumption changes, random hardware changes and/or firmware updates of those consoles we cannot offer a guarantee of flash cart compatibility. Any returns due to incompatibility with clone consoles or modified consoles will result in no refund of any shipping costs and a 10% restocking fee if no defect is found during testing.

    I bought this Everdrive primarily because of two reasons:

    One, the game carts and consoles are getting older and the pins are wearing out, so having a cartridge with all my games that I can just leave inserted reduces the wear and tear on my games and the cartridge slot. This gives me peace of mind that things will continue to work longer, and means I can travel with my N64 collection with minimal issues. The X7 adds the ability to save without using the reset button, which is nice for me because I don't like having to remember to do a thing to commit my save to memory, but it may be incidental to you.

    Two, romhacks/fan translations/homebrew. This is why I ultimately went for the X7 over the X5, because I am a fan of seeing what kinds of romhacks, fan translations, and homebrew that the community has produced. The RTC is really only used for a few games, which you can just skip out on, but I look at it like this: If you drop the money on the X7, then you will never feel any need to upgrade. The USB port is also a nice addition as someone who wants to start making N64 homebrew.

    In conclusion, the X5 vs the X7 is a bit like buying a Honda vs a Subaru. Both are really reliable cars, but sometimes you may wish you had the AWD that Subaru offers. But if you really have no desire for added niceties, then the X5 is a reliable driver that will give you lots of joy.
